Can't see a thread on this yet (please merge if I just can't see it...).

Big game for both sides. Luton lost their last game and appear to have become draw specialists so could really do with the three points. We continue to be consistently inconsistent (4 wins, 4 defeats, 2 draws in the last 10) but if we want to push up the table this is the sort of game at home that we'll need to pick up points in.

Our record against the better (and in particular, footballing) sides is pretty decent. We've beaten Burton, Bury and Newport at home and drawn with Shrewsbury and Plymouth out of the current top seven - not played Southend or Luton yet, both of whom we beat away.

I can see goals so 2-2 with 4,690 including 847 away
